Transaction fe70bd2773557b09677925a0941c898f92f25e25deb85e2afc046cc40cc717bc
1 Input
2 Outputs
- fe70bd2773557b09677925a0941c898f92f25e25deb85e2afc046cc40cc717bc:0
- fe70bd2773557b09677925a0941c898f92f25e25deb85e2afc046cc40cc717bc:1
value 1665970
address 32sLStArbHRxm1uN1qfeLDYbXJqHuoQ4yZ
value 3332514
address 1DgK33LXzi9h82ANzAvRuR2NECbCUCrpGg